The CCOO trade union has presented the book ‘Lessons from our grandfathers and grandmothers’, linked to the project ‘Memory in the classroom’ that the organization deploys in the Balearic Islands and aims to claim the wisdom of the elderly and connect generations through experiences and teachings.
The book, the organization explained in a press release, is the result of an innovative educational initiative developed by the teacher Luis Vivas at the Sagrat Cor school in Quart de Poblet (Valencia). The project, which has been running for more than two decades and has been awarded by the Provincial Council of Valencia, has achieved that more than 300 students of 4th of ESO investigate and document the stories of their grandfathers and grandmothers about the Civil War and Franco’s regime. The book is linked to the project ‘Memory in the Classrooms’, with which CCOO of the Balearic Islands brings to secondary schools a didactic unit to work from the tutorials, thus complementing the lack of treatment in the history curriculum on the end of the twentieth century and the recent history of Spain.
